Transaction 263134952be3c96bd0fb20ecbdf41ae4bdb7fd83cfdf18d93a930c7d7537d630

1 Input
2 Outputs
  • 263134952be3c96bd0fb20ecbdf41ae4bdb7fd83cfdf18d93a930c7d7537d630:0
  • value  23557681
    address  15wstndhWMjoXJ8cvnMmupMNWaqMY9fbwX
  • 263134952be3c96bd0fb20ecbdf41ae4bdb7fd83cfdf18d93a930c7d7537d630:1
  • value  68535505042
    address  1LRQDQc7d5vQfJSKx55c8BFz9tMdU9rfm8